Novel Stent Prepared by Metal Injection Moulding and Its Biomedical Application

  In this study,we produced novel stents by MIM and applied them to the animal experiments.Stents produced by traditional laser cutting or metal wire knitting technique have been widely used in clinical application but suffered from the expensive price.Comparing with the above methods,MIM showed great advantages in producing small and complex shaped biomedical parts with high production rate,low cost,good surface finishing and flexible shape design.The production process and biocompatible properties of MIM stents were reported in this study.Vascular stents were manufractured from stainless steel or nitinol.As-received stents were implanted into aorta arteries of serveral groups of adult dogs by standard angioplasty technique.A good biocompatibility was achieved,which reflected that the MIM technique has great potentials in producing novel stents.
